using System;
|
|
using System.Text;
|
|
using DiscImageChef.CommonTypes;
|
|
using DiscImageChef.Console;
|
|
using DiscImageChef.DiscImages;
|
|
using Schemas;
|
|
|
|
namespace DiscImageChef.Filesystems
|
|
{
|
|
// Information from the Linux kernel
|
|
public class BFS : IFilesystem
|
|
{
|
|
const uint BFS_MAGIC = 0x1BADFACE;
|
|
|
|
public FileSystemType XmlFsType { get; private set; }
|
|
public Encoding Encoding { get; private set; }
|
|
public string Name => "UNIX Boot filesystem";
|
|
public Guid Id => new Guid("1E6E0DA6-F7E4-494C-80C6-CB5929E96155");
|
|
|
|
public bool Identify(IMediaImage imagePlugin, Partition partition)
|
|
{
|
|
if(2 + partition.Start >= partition.End) return false;
|
|
|
|
uint magic;
|
|
|
|
magic = BitConverter.ToUInt32(imagePlugin.ReadSector(0 + partition.Start), 0);
|
|
|
|
return magic == BFS_MAGIC;
|
|
}
|
|
|
|
public void GetInformation(IMediaImage imagePlugin, Partition partition, out string information,
|
|
Encoding encoding)
|
|
{
|
|
Encoding = encoding ?? Encoding.GetEncoding("iso-8859-15");
|
|
information = "";
|
|
|
|
StringBuilder sb = new StringBuilder();
|
|
byte[] bfsSbSector = imagePlugin.ReadSector(0 + partition.Start);
|
|
byte[] sbStrings = new byte[6];
|
|
|
|
BFSSuperBlock bfsSb = new BFSSuperBlock
|
|
{
|
|
s_magic = BitConverter.ToUInt32(bfsSbSector, 0x00),
|
|
s_start = BitConverter.ToUInt32(bfsSbSector, 0x04),
|
|
s_end = BitConverter.ToUInt32(bfsSbSector, 0x08),
|
|
s_from = BitConverter.ToUInt32(bfsSbSector, 0x0C),
|
|
s_to = BitConverter.ToUInt32(bfsSbSector, 0x10),
|
|
s_bfrom = BitConverter.ToInt32(bfsSbSector, 0x14),
|
|
s_bto = BitConverter.ToInt32(bfsSbSector, 0x18)
|
|
};
|
|
|
|
Array.Copy(bfsSbSector, 0x1C, sbStrings, 0, 6);
|
|
bfsSb.s_fsname = StringHandlers.CToString(sbStrings, Encoding);
|
|
Array.Copy(bfsSbSector, 0x22, sbStrings, 0, 6);
|
|
bfsSb.s_volume = StringHandlers.CToString(sbStrings, Encoding);
|
|
|
|
DicConsole.DebugWriteLine("BFS plugin", "bfs_sb.s_magic: 0x{0:X8}", bfsSb.s_magic);
|
|
DicConsole.DebugWriteLine("BFS plugin", "bfs_sb.s_start: 0x{0:X8}", bfsSb.s_start);
|
|
DicConsole.DebugWriteLine("BFS plugin", "bfs_sb.s_end: 0x{0:X8}", bfsSb.s_end);
|
|
DicConsole.DebugWriteLine("BFS plugin", "bfs_sb.s_from: 0x{0:X8}", bfsSb.s_from);
|
|
DicConsole.DebugWriteLine("BFS plugin", "bfs_sb.s_to: 0x{0:X8}", bfsSb.s_to);
|
|
DicConsole.DebugWriteLine("BFS plugin", "bfs_sb.s_bfrom: 0x{0:X8}", bfsSb.s_bfrom);
|
|
DicConsole.DebugWriteLine("BFS plugin", "bfs_sb.s_bto: 0x{0:X8}", bfsSb.s_bto);
|
|
DicConsole.DebugWriteLine("BFS plugin", "bfs_sb.s_fsname: 0x{0}", bfsSb.s_fsname);
|
|
DicConsole.DebugWriteLine("BFS plugin", "bfs_sb.s_volume: 0x{0}", bfsSb.s_volume);
|
|
|
|
sb.AppendLine("UNIX Boot filesystem");
|
|
sb.AppendFormat("Volume goes from byte {0} to byte {1}, for {2} bytes", bfsSb.s_start, bfsSb.s_end,
|
|
bfsSb.s_end - bfsSb.s_start).AppendLine();
|
|
sb.AppendFormat("Filesystem name: {0}", bfsSb.s_fsname).AppendLine();
|
|
sb.AppendFormat("Volume name: {0}", bfsSb.s_volume).AppendLine();
|
|
|
|
XmlFsType = new FileSystemType
|
|
{
|
|
Type = "BFS",
|
|
VolumeName = bfsSb.s_volume,
|
|
ClusterSize = (int)imagePlugin.Info.SectorSize,
|
|
Clusters = (long)(partition.End - partition.Start + 1)
|
|
};
|
|
|
|
information = sb.ToString();
|
|
}
|
|
|
|
struct BFSSuperBlock
|
|
{
|
|
/// <summary>0x00, 0x1BADFACE</summary>
|
|
public uint s_magic;
|
|
/// <summary>0x04, start in bytes of volume</summary>
|
|
public uint s_start;
|
|
/// <summary>0x08, end in bytes of volume</summary>
|
|
public uint s_end;
|
|
/// <summary>0x0C, unknown :p</summary>
|
|
public uint s_from;
|
|
/// <summary>0x10, unknown :p</summary>
|
|
public uint s_to;
|
|
/// <summary>0x14, unknown :p</summary>
|
|
public int s_bfrom;
|
|
/// <summary>0x18, unknown :p</summary>
|
|
public int s_bto;
|
|
/// <summary>0x1C, 6 bytes, filesystem name</summary>
|
|
public string s_fsname;
|
|
/// <summary>0x22, 6 bytes, volume name</summary>
|
|
public string s_volume;
|
|
}
|
|
}
|
|
} |
